I've seen hosting disasters that would make seasoned developers weep. Over the past decade at Seahawk Media, we've migrated thousands of WordPress sites away from hosts that promised the world and delivered nightmares. Today, I'm sharing the worst hosting disasters I've witnessed—and what they taught us about choosing WordPress hosts.
The $50,000 Database Corruption at "Premium" Hosting
Client comes to us in panic mode. Their e-commerce site—doing $2M annually—went down during Black Friday weekend. The hosting company? One of those "premium managed WordPress" providers charging $300/month.
What happened: Their database got corrupted during a routine update. The host's backup system? It had been silently failing for three weeks. When they tried to restore from their "guaranteed daily backups," they found nothing but empty files.
The client lost 72 hours of orders and customer data. Insurance covered some losses, but the reputation damage? Irreversible. Customers who couldn't complete purchases during their biggest sales weekend never came back.
The lesson: Never trust a host's backup promises without verification. We now test restore procedures monthly for all our managed clients.
When "Unlimited" Bandwidth Became Very Limited
Picture this: A client's WordPress site gets featured on TechCrunch. Traffic spikes from 1,000 daily visitors to 50,000 in six hours. Great news, right?
Wrong. Their "unlimited bandwidth" shared hosting provider immediately suspended the account for "excessive resource usage." No warning. No grace period. Just a generic email at 2 AM saying they violated the "fair usage policy" buried in the terms of service.
The site stayed down for 18 hours while we scrambled to migrate to proper WordPress hosting. By the time we restored service, the TechCrunch traffic had moved on. They missed their moment.
Reality check: "Unlimited" in hosting is marketing speak. There are always limits. The question is whether they'll tell you what they are upfront.
The Security Breach That Spread Like Wildfire
One of our agency clients hosted 47 WordPress sites on a single shared hosting account. Seemed efficient—until site #23 got compromised through an outdated plugin.
The malware didn't just infect that one site. It spread across the entire hosting account because the host's isolation was basically non-existent. Within 24 hours, all 47 sites were serving malware to visitors.
Google blacklisted every single domain. The client's business—built over eight years—was destroyed in a weekend. They're still recovering three years later.
The brutal truth: Cheap shared hosting providers often skip proper site isolation. One infected site can kill your entire portfolio.
What Proper Security Isolation Looks Like
After that disaster, we moved to hosts that provide:
- Container-level isolation between sites
- Automatic malware scanning and removal
- Individual account firewalls
- Regular security patches without site downtime
The Migration Horror: 6 Weeks of Downtime
Client decides to leave their current host after repeated outages. Sounds reasonable. They choose a new "WordPress specialist" host based on a flashy sales pitch.
The migration timeline: "2-3 business days maximum."
The reality: Six weeks of intermittent outages, broken functionality, and incompetent support.
The new host's migration team couldn't handle the site's custom post types. They kept breaking the database relationships. Their solution? "Maybe simplify your WordPress setup."
For a site generating $15,000 monthly in revenue, being down 40% of the time wasn't an option. We ended up doing an emergency migration ourselves to save the client's business.
Key insight: Migration promises are worthless without technical competence. Always ask for references from sites similar to yours.
The Performance Lie: "Optimized for WordPress"
Marketing copy: "Lightning-fast WordPress hosting with advanced caching."
Reality: Site load times increased from 1.2 seconds to 8.4 seconds after migration.
Their "WordPress optimization" was basic shared hosting with a WordPress logo slapped on it. No proper caching layers, no CDN integration, no database optimization. Just higher prices for the same tired infrastructure.
We ran tests comparing their "optimized" performance against properly configured WordPress hosts. The difference was embarrassing—for them.
Testing revealed:
- No server-level caching beyond basic file caching
- Database queries running 300% slower than industry standard
- No SSD storage despite claiming "enterprise-grade infrastructure"
- CDN that only cached static files, not WordPress pages
Support Disasters: When "24/7 Expert Help" Means Nothing
Client's checkout process breaks on a Sunday afternoon. Revenue stops flowing immediately. They contact their host's "24/7 WordPress expert support."
Response time: 4 hours for initial contact.
Resolution time: 3 days.
Expertise level: "Have you tried turning it off and on again?"
The support team couldn't distinguish between WordPress core issues and hosting problems. They kept asking the client to "check with your developer" for problems that were clearly server-related.
Meanwhile, the client hemorrhaged $3,000 in lost sales.
What Real WordPress Support Looks Like
Proper WordPress hosting support should:
- Respond within 15 minutes for critical issues
- Understand WordPress architecture and common conflicts
- Provide server-level solutions, not just generic advice
- Escalate complex issues to actual system administrators
The Agency Killer: Resource Limits That Make No Sense
Digital agency signs up for "unlimited" WordPress hosting for their client portfolio. Hosts 30 small business sites, each getting modest traffic.
Suddenly, every site starts loading slowly. The host claims they're hitting "CPU limits" and need to upgrade to a $500/month plan.
We investigated: the sites combined were using less resources than a single moderately busy WordPress installation. The host was artificially throttling performance to force expensive upgrades.
The agency's client relationships suffered because they couldn't explain why professionally built sites were suddenly crawling.
Agency lesson: Resource limits should be clearly defined upfront. Vague "fair usage" policies are red flags.
How to Avoid These Disasters
After witnessing hundreds of hosting failures, here's our disaster prevention checklist:
Backup Verification
Don't just assume backups work. Test restores monthly. We've seen "guaranteed" backup systems fail more often than they succeed. If your host can't provide backup logs and restoration timelines, find another host.
Performance Baseline Testing
Before migrating, run performance tests on your current setup. After migration, compare results. Any host that slows down your site isn't worth keeping, regardless of their marketing promises.
Resource Transparency
Demand specific resource allocations: CPU cores, RAM, disk I/O limits, concurrent connections. Hosts that won't provide these details are hiding something.
Support Quality Assessment
Test support before you need it. Ask technical questions about WordPress-specific issues. If they can't answer competently during sales, don't expect miracles during emergencies.
The Hosting Reality Check
Here's what a decade of WordPress hosting disasters taught us: cheap hosting is expensive, and expensive hosting isn't automatically good.
The sweet spot? Hosts that specialize in WordPress with transparent pricing, proven infrastructure, and support teams that actually understand the platform.
For agencies managing multiple clients, never put all your eggs in one hosting basket. We spread client sites across multiple proven providers to minimize risk.
For high-revenue WordPress sites, hosting cost should be 1-3% of monthly revenue. Anything less is false economy that will cost you more in downtime and lost opportunities.
Bottom line: Your hosting choice can make or break your WordPress success. Choose based on technical merit and proven track record, not marketing promises. Your business depends on it.